One Bowl Vegan Banana Nut Muffins

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 20 minutes
Course Breakfast
Servings 18 muffins

Ingredients
  

  • 1 1/4 cups mashed bananas
  • 1 cup oat milk
  • 1/3 cup vegetable oil
  • 1 cup granulated sugar
  • 1 tbsp apple cider vinegar
  • 1 tbsp pure vanilla extract
  • 2 1/4 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 tbsp baking powder
  • 3/4 tsp salt
  • 3/4 cup chopped walnuts

Instructions
 

  •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and line a muffin tin with paper liners or lightly grease it.
  • In a large bowl, mash the bananas until mostly smooth.
  • Add the vegetable oil, oat milk, and vanilla extract. Stir well to combine. Sprinkle in the flour, sugar, baking soda, and salt. Mix until just combined—don’t overmix!
  • Fold in the chopped walnuts.
  • Divide the batter evenly among muffin cups.
  • Bake for 18–22 minutes, or until a toothpick comes out clean. Let cool for a few minutes before digging in (if you can wait!).
